- Your Nails Keep Breaking or Peeling
Strong nails don’t just look better; they feel better too. If your nails bend, crack, or peel easily, regular gel polish might not be enough.

- Your Manicure Chips After Just a Few Days
Tired of seeing chips after only a few days? That’s a clear sign your current polish isn’t holding up.
Builder gel sticks to the nail more firmly than regular gel polish. It can last two to three weeks without chipping. For those who use their hands a lot—typing, cooking, or cleaning—this upgrade makes a big difference.

- You Have Uneven or Bumpy Nail Surfaces
Some nails are naturally uneven, and regular gel polish can highlight every ridge or dent. If your nails don’t feel smooth after a gel manicure, that’s another sign it’s time to switch.

- You Like Nail Art, but Your Base Doesn’t Hold It Well
Love nail art but hate when it peels or chips off too soon? The issue might not be the design—it could be the polish under it.
Builder gel creates a strong, smooth base that holds nail art much better than regular gel. Whether it’s rhinestones, hand-painted designs, or foil effects, they stay in place longer with builder gel.
- Your Nails Are Thin from Over-Filing or Damage
If your nails feel soft or thin after years of acrylics or aggressive filing, regular gel may only hide the problem, not help it.
Builder gel offers support while your natural nails recover. It acts as a protective layer, reducing further damage and giving your nails time to grow stronger underneath.
